Replication Data for: Fostering Public Acceptance of Robotics Through Inclusive HRI Experiments: An Empirical Study

<h3>Study Overview: Human-Robot Interaction (HRI)</h3> <p> <strong>Methodology:</strong> In this study, we used a two-step surveying approach to observe the change in users' opinion about robotics and HRI via a physical experiment. <strong>31 participants</strong> completed pre- and post-experiment surveys after a physical collaborative lifting task with a <strong>UR5e cobot</strong>. </p> <hr> <h3>User Perception Questionnaires</h3> <p>Total of 9 perceptions investigated:</p> <ul> <li><strong>Q1:</strong> I think robotics technology has developed a lot and it amuses me.</li> <li><strong>Q2:</strong> I think robotics technology has developed a lot and it scares me.</li> <li><strong>Q3:</strong> I think robots will take over human jobs and <strong>THEREFORE</strong> many people will be unemployed.</li> <li><strong>Q4:</strong> I think robots will take over human jobs and <strong>BUT</strong> many new jobs opportunities will be formed.</li> <li><strong>Q5:</strong> I think robots will take over heavy human jobs and the average life quality will increase.</li> <li><strong>Q6:</strong> I prefer humans and robots work together instead of removing either of them from the picture.</li> <li><strong>Q7:</strong> I believe there are many jobs that humans cannot be as good as robots.</li> <li><strong>Q8:</strong> I believe there are many jobs that robots will never be as good as humans.</li> <li><strong>Q9:</strong> I believe that robots will take over the world and destroy humankind one day.</li> </ul> <hr> <h3>Investigated User Parameters</h3> <p>The shift was investigated based on these 9 parameters:</p> <ul> <li>Age and Sex</li> <li>Current and Past Gaming Habits</li> <li>Programming Experience</li> <li>Familiarity to Robotics Field</li> <li>Proximity to Robots (e.g., robot cleaners)</li> <li>Familiarity to Industrial Robots</li> <li>Interest in Robotics</li> </ul>
